Output 21f160dbe969090d01e815e07b4dfd0679c774874a75480488b0ac523524e4c9:25

value
2531606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7a55495d1fa9ebf04e1e2796f5348bf86228fab OP_EQUAL
address
3MMFG9QCFSBaLMUqZq61X8SVWoapvx1EWd
transaction
21f160dbe969090d01e815e07b4dfd0679c774874a75480488b0ac523524e4c9
spent
true